Ordinals
beta
Sat 143990668279084
decimal
28798.668279084
degree
0°28798′574″668279084‴
percentile
6.8566984970225615%
name
mvfpucwmvaz
cycle
0
epoch
0
period
14
block
28798
offset
668279084
timestamp
2009-12-06 00:24:04 UTC
rarity
common
prev
next